MULTI ACTIVITY
There are 101 (well almost) activities to do in and around Courchevel including:

WAKEBOARDING
1 hour from Courchevel is the beautiful setting of Annecy lake, our favoured location for wakeboarding. With water temperature averaging 20 to 24 degrees there is no need for a wet suit and is perfect to swim in.

We hire a boat for the day and have our own wakeboard equipment. For beginners to experts you cant beat cruising up and down the lake on a hot sunny day lazing in the boat waiting for you turn, getting into the bindings, dropping off the back, being pulled to your feet, carving/slashing the water as if you were in powder on your snowboard, cutting across the wake to get some air, smacking the water! and then getting ready to try again.

WHITE WATER SPORTS
Rafting, Hydrospeed, Canyoning, Hot Dog take your pick. All different and exhilarating in there own way.

Rafting takes place in a large raft for up to 8 people and a guide, on 2 rivers only a short distance from Courchevel. The Doron which is 40 minutes of non stop fun rapids (up to grade 4) virtually all the way or the Isere where you take a 22km 2 hour trip a mixture of rapids (up to grade 4), paddling and chance for a swim!, be warned the water is freezing.

Hydrospeed is just you a large float like a body board and the rapids! Try to follow the guide down the gorge section of the Isere for over 1 hour. Fully padded in your thick wetsuit you fly down stream bouncing off rocks, up and down through the rapids, using flippers on you feet to try and control you direction. Physical and tiring, awesome fun.

Canyoning first timers use a canyon named Pussy! A mixture of abseiling, swimming, jumping, diving and sliding down a stream, only way out is to follow the water. Pussy has a 60ft abseil into the canyon, 5 drops including a 15 ft one into a 3m deep puddle!, 3 waterfall abseils and a number of smooth rock slides. The more experienced then move onto bigger things! With further canyons available in the area; bigger drops, bigger waterfalls, bigger slides. A guide will supply all equipment, wet suits and help you negotiate the canyon.
Hot Dog is a 2 man inflatable canoe, 2 hour trip on the Isere. Again follow guide through rapids only it is just you and your mate controlling the thing!

SNOWBOARDING
All year round snowboarding is possible on the Tignes glacier. Tignes summer slopes are a large area as big as some small/med sized winter resorts. From the top of the funicular 8 other lifts are in operation, 1 gondola, 2 chairlifts, 4 drag or T bars. These give access to some long slopes for good freeriding or warming up before hitting the park, just watch out for the crevasses!

The snowboard park is bigger and better maintained than any park i have seen at a winter resort this side of the Atlantic. There are 2 half pipes, 6 small/med table tops, 2 huge jumps (pros or insane only), quarter pipe, hip, plus numerous rails and other obstacles. All groomed and shaped every day. Although the park is frequented by many top riders and is used as training for many snowboard teams it caters well for all levels of freestyler beginner to expert.

Summer riding means early starts, first lift is 7:15, park closes at 12:00 and slopes close at 13:00. Alternatively to Tignes there are other glaciers that offer summer riding at Les 2 alpes (2 hours), Switzerland (3 hours). VIEW

Golf - Courchevel has a 9 hole par 3 course, Meribel and Les Arcs full size courses, more courses available within 1 hour of chalet. VIEW

Skateboarding – small street course in Courchevel, a good bowl at Annecy, parks / ramps at most towns. VIEW

Hiking - 500km of marked trails, 18 summits over 3000m, information trails.
Swimming - outdoor / indoor pool close to Chalet free access with lift/leisure pass.

Paragliding - Tandem flights available from highest peak back to town. Solo training courses possible.

Adventure Park - climbing, zip slides, rope swings, abseils etc. VIEW

Climbing – Rock faces, 18 3000m Peaks, and an indoor climbing wall.

Via Ferrata - prepared climbs, using ladders, carabineer, ropes, harness etc all provided. VIEW

Quads/Motocross/Trials bikes - Guided tours, initiation test, tracks through the forest. VIEW

Fishing - 8 mountain lakes, permit required, equipment available locally.

Paintball - In the forest close to Chalet. VIEW

Tobogganing - Man made tracks.
